#d41102 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d41102 is composed of 83.1% red, 6.7%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 92% magenta, 99.1%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 4.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.1% and a lightness of 42%. #d41102 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2204 with #a90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0000.

#d41102 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d41102 has RGB values of R:212, G:17,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.92, Y:0.99,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13897986.
